Transaction 68a10daea51ccc4874ff81df5a32357e79779a22006d89969b9584aa8b270e98

1 Input
2 Outputs
  • 68a10daea51ccc4874ff81df5a32357e79779a22006d89969b9584aa8b270e98:0
  • value  20000000
    address  3Pb8LeTXNeAysm2rpVbVJ7StnHUXx1diMm
  • 68a10daea51ccc4874ff81df5a32357e79779a22006d89969b9584aa8b270e98:1
  • value  129600
    address  15B5RhzK4s7tJkzCXva63Se3XYa5egSRn8